So you've hit the dreaded spinner in Splayview, our diff viewer for big files. Anything over 40MB gets chunked, and sometimes the chunker gives up silently — you'll see an empty right pane and no error. Don't restart the whole Harborline stack; just bounce the splayview-chunk worker and reload. If that doesn't fix it, grab the chunker logs from the last ten minutes and attach them to your ticket. When filing, always include the build token from the footer, which is shown right below this line.

session token of kahog-bahif = htk9_f63daec35

Subject: Project Skellig slipping — where we are

Hi everyone,

Quick update for finance: Project Skellig is now running about six weeks behind. The data migration from the old Renholm system took longer than planned, and we lost two sprints to the Averly integration rework. Good news — no extra spend needed yet; we're absorbing it within the current budget. Tamsin will share a revised timeline Friday. The confidential note on downstream plans follows below.

board note of bageg-kajog: The board signed off on a budget of $30.9 million for Project Istion. The renewal with Fraielox Partners closes at $40.2 million a year, 53 percent above the last contract.

## Artifact Signing — SDK Parity Notes (Weekly Sync)

Kestrel SDK for Android reached parity with the Swift client this sprint: offline queueing, batched telemetry, and retry semantics now match. Both SDKs ship as signed artifacts from the same pipeline. Remaining gap: background sync throttling, targeted next sprint. Verify both release bundles before tagging. Both artifacts validate against the shared signing key below.

signing key of kawig-fafog = bky19_6Fypv1qws7J8qJtaYjX

Ticket HOOK-203: The Relayette webhook dispatcher in staging retries failed deliveries every two seconds with no backoff, because RETRY_BACKOFF_MS was left unset in the environment file. Correct behavior is exponential backoff starting at 500ms, capped at five attempts. New team members: set RETRY_BACKOFF_MS=500 and RETRY_MAX_ATTEMPTS=5, then redeploy the dispatcher. While editing that file, note that the delivery-signing credential goes on the line immediately following this sentence.

secret setting of tajof-bahif: COURIER_KEY3=65d